AU recognises NTC in Libya 0
The African Union (AU) has officially recognised the National Transitional Council (NTC) as the representative of the Libyan people as they form an all-inclusive transitional government that will occupy the Libyan seat at the AU.
“The AU stands ready to support the Libyan people, on the basis of the AU Roadmap and working together with the international community, as they rebuild their country towards a united, democratic, peaceful and prosperous Libya,” read a statement issued by the office of the Chairperson of the African Union, Teodoro Obiang Nguema Mbasogo, who is also the President of Equatorial Guinea.
On Tuesday, Mbasogo received a briefing from the Ad Hoc Committee of the AU Peace and Security Council regarding the developments in Libya, on the eve of the 66th Session of the United Nations General Assembly in New York.
The briefing was based on the outcomes of the meeting of the AU Peace and Security Council held in Addis Ababa on 26 August and the meeting of the Ad Hoc Committee on Libya held on 14 September in Pretoria.
At both meetings, the AU encouraged the Libyan stakeholders to form an all-inclusive transitional government that would work towards the promotion of national unity, reconciliation and democracy and urged the National Transitional Council (NTC) to protect all foreign workers, including African migrant workers.
